Vegetation seeding will occur during the first planting window after <br />completion of work within the re- graded and topsoiled area. <br />Seed Mix <br />The seed mix for the re- vegetation of the King II Mine was developed <br />based on the stated post - reclamation land uses of rangeland and fish <br />and wildlife habitat, and the goal of reestablishing vegetation <br />communities characteristic of the pre - disturbance landscape and <br />complementary to those vegetation communities currently existing <br />outside the areas of disturbance. <br />A seed mix for the mine site requires species adapted to predominantly <br />loamy soils. The plant species must be adapted to xeric and potentially <br />droughty moisture conditions, given the predominantly south and <br />southwest exposures of the area to be reclaimed. The majority of the <br />species selected were cool season, complementing the adjacent native <br />vegetation. The species selected were robust, and either tall or bushy to <br />provide wildlife cover and forage. A mix of warm and cool season species <br />was developed to provide wildlife with cover and forage throughout the <br />growing season. Graminoids, forbs, and shrubs to be seeded provide a <br />mix of plant morphologies and structures. <br />Application Methods <br />Drill seeding will be employed in all areas where slopes are 3:1 or less <br />and equipment access is not a problem. In the remaining cases, <br />broadcast seeding will be employed. <br />The drill should be regulated to place seed between 0.25 and 0.5 inches <br />in depth from the ground surface. The seeding rate identified in each <br />seed mix table is the rate of application to be used when drill seeding. <br />Drill rows should be positioned so as to be perpendicular to the <br />predominant wind direction and along the contour. In areas where <br />marginal seeding conditions exist (rocky, windswept, shallow soil), two <br />passes of the drill seeder are appropriate, the applications being <br />perpendicular to each other and 45° offset from the predominant wind <br />direction. <br />Broadcast seeding will be employed in areas where drill seeding cannot <br />be employed due to limitations in area or slope. Where broadcast <br />seeding is employed a centrifugal, fan, airblast, or hydroseeder should be <br />used to distribute the seed.
